OoiAaining allsct the Most BeautiM Sunny Slopes for Gf&APES AND STEAWBERBIES HIS well-known Name, "MILDURA,," at once carries the mind to the great Fruit Plantation of Australia. ' Is the name given to 1050 Acres of the FINEST SUNNY FRUIT SLOPES situated near the Upper Moutere, with frontages to tho main road, and only a few miles from rail and water, and some Sixteen Miles from the City of Nelson. MILDURA at Nelson, like Mildura, Australia, will, in the near future, become famous for its excellent Export Keeping APPLES, as well as for all kinds of Stono Fruit, and one can well imagine its possibilities for the growth of the now improved blight-res-isting "GRAPES," and on the warm slopes the cultivation of STRAWBERRIES and Early Peas, the market for which is almost unlimited. POULTRY FARMING can also be carried an to advantage with Fruit Cultivation. Will be sold in blocks of 10 Acres or more to suit purchasers.
